AIM: To study the alteration of nuclear matrix proteins (NMPs) in gastric cancer. METHODS: The NMPs extracted from 22 cases of gastric cancer and normal gastric tissues were investigated by SDS-PAGE technique and the data were analyzed using Genetools analysis software. RESULTS: Compared with normal gastric tissue, the expression of 30 ku and 28 ku NMPs in gastric cancer decreased significantly (P=0.002, P=0.001, P<0.05). No significant difference was found in the expression of the two NMPs between the various differentiated grades (P=0.947, P=0.356) and clinical stages of gastric cancer (P=0.920, P=0.243, P>0.05). CONCLUSION: The results suggested that the alteration of NMPs in gastric cancer occurred at the early stage of gastric cancer development.
